The formula for the volume of a cylinder is V = πr^2h, where V is the volume, r is the radius, h is the height, and π is pi.
Substituting the given values, we have:
125.6 = 3.14 x r^2 x 10
Dividing both sides by 3.14 x 10, we get:
r^2 = 4
Taking the square root of both sides, we get:
r = 2 cm
Therefore, the radius of the cylinder is 2 cm.
